Slope offering, variety of runs at the ski resort Ski Juwel Alpbachtal Wildschönau

The main ski area at Schatzberg and Wiedersberger Horn offers plenty of variety. The sports mountain Wiedersberger Horn in the Alpbachtal impresses with long runs and freeride areas. Schatzberg in Wildschönau is known for its long and wide slopes. The connecting lift Alpbach-Wildschönau allows for a quick change between the ski mountains.

In addition to the main ski area, there are other ski areas in the Ski Juwel Alpbachtal Wildschönau: In the Markbachjoch/Lanerköpfl ski area in Niederau in Wildschönau, you will find challenging runs. Reither Kogel in Reith im Alpbachtal is the family and night skiing mountain and offers easy and intermediate runs. The ski lifts in Oberau and at Roggenboden in Wildschönau are mainly easy and well suited for beginners, as is the ski lift in Alpbach in the Alpbachtal. Night skiing is offered not only at Reither Kogel but also at Roggenboden.
